From ed99b305a9bf83609452a7703a60e4c73b065f73 Mon Sep 17 00:00:00 2001 From: William Wilgus Date: Wed, 24 Mar 2021 18:44:35 +0000 Subject: Revert "lcd framebuffer - Bugfix ensure proper alignment" This reverts commit ffee661ab70e9622a05c9c2f24ecf474dad8f042. Reason for revert: iAudio M5 `IRAM' overflowed by 48 bytes Change-Id: Id808a72c6eacabc562d53eac8acd36b45f678a97 --- firmware/drivers/lcd-1bit-vert.c |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) (limited to 'firmware/drivers/lcd-1bit-vert.c') diff --git a/firmware/drivers/lcd-1bit-vert.c b/firmware/drivers/lcd-1bit-vert.c index 8bdc0c6d8e..c86ced9b6c 100644 --- a/firmware/drivers/lcd-1bit-vert.c +++ b/firmware/drivers/lcd-1bit-vert.c @@ -73,10 +73,10 @@ static struct viewport default_vp = .height = LCDM(HEIGHT), .font = FONT_SYSFIXED, .drawmode = DRMODE_SOLID, - .buffer = &LCDFN(framebuffer_default), + .buffer = NULL, }; -struct viewport* CURRENT_VP MEM_ALIGN_ATTR = NULL; +struct viewport* CURRENT_VP; static void *LCDFN(frameaddress_default)(int x, int y) { @@ -94,6 +94,7 @@ static void *LCDFN(frameaddress_default)(int x, int y) /* LCD init */ void LCDFN(init)(void) { + /* Initialize the viewport */ LCDFN(set_viewport)(NULL); LCDFN(clear_display)(); -- cgit v1.2.3